Transaction 6405ec178cae3ddb0b76a41a245d2d8bd9854893ffd410ebc0103433b5c07a07

1 Input
2 Outputs
  • 6405ec178cae3ddb0b76a41a245d2d8bd9854893ffd410ebc0103433b5c07a07:0
  • value  58004942
    address  17WSqYj58Cc12j7RpZBaBMRy3oDCyNxrnX
  • 6405ec178cae3ddb0b76a41a245d2d8bd9854893ffd410ebc0103433b5c07a07:1
  • value  87994982
    address  15CnRRMtiTzGrw54GcVzJfTFK4Xv6A4vek